In simple terms, concatenation involves combining two or more strings of characters into a single string. This process can be applied to various data types, including text, numbers, and dates. For example, if we have two strings "Hello" and "World," concatenation would result in the combined string "HelloWorld." This fundamental concept is used extensively in programming languages, such as Python, Java, and C++.

While concatenation combines two or more strings, addition involves combining numbers. For instance, concatenating "2" and "3" results in "23," whereas adding 2 and 3 results in 5.

Concatenation is a linear process, meaning that the resulting string is formed by adding the characters of the individual strings in the order they appear.
